Cigar Plant Seeds


MON176 Cigar Plant ( Cuphea ignea )

Cigar Plant (Cuphea ignea) is a charming tropical perennial that has delighted gardeners for generations with its unique, tube-shaped flowers that closely resemble tiny lit cigars. The brilliant scarlet-red blooms are tipped with white and black markings, creating one of the most distinctive flower forms found in the garden. Blooming continuously from late spring until frost, this compact, bushy plant is equally at home in flower beds, patio containers, hanging baskets, and borders where its constant display of colorful blossoms provides months of vibrant beauty.

One of the greatest attractions of Cigar Plant is its remarkable ability to attract hummingbirds. The slender tubular flowers are perfectly shaped for hummingbird feeding and quickly become a favorite nectar source throughout the growing season. Butterflies and beneficial pollinators also visit the abundant blooms, adding movement and life to the garden. Plants thrive in full sun to light afternoon shade and prefer fertile, well-drained soil with regular watering during periods of hot, dry weather. Once established, they tolerate heat well and continue flowering with minimal maintenance. Occasional trimming encourages a fuller, more compact plant and stimulates even heavier blooming.

In frost-free climates, Cigar Plant can be grown as a tender perennial, while in cooler regions it is commonly enjoyed as a long-blooming annual. Its naturally rounded growth habit makes it ideal for edging walkways, filling mixed containers, or spilling gently from hanging baskets where the unusual flowers can be appreciated up close. Whether planted to attract hummingbirds, add continuous summer color, or create a tropical accent on the patio, Cuphea ignea is an easy-to-grow favorite that rewards gardeners with an endless display of fascinating blooms from spring until the arrival of frost.
